Shirley Ann Scholl James Obituary

Shirley Ann Scholl James,87, of West Scranton died on May 7, 2021 at Abington Manor, South Abington Township, where she had been a resident.  She was the widow of the late Delbert James Sr., who died on August 15, 2013.  They been married for 58 years.

Born in Wilkes-Barre, daughter of the late Arthur G. and Florence Morgan Scholl, she was educated in Scranton public schools and was a graduate of Scranton Central High School, class of 1951. She also graduated from Scranton-Lackawanna College in 1952 in the Executive Secretarial course of study.  She had been employed as a secretary by the Scranton Electric Company until 1955, when she was terminated for marrying the love of her life, Delbert Sr.  She was a follower of the Protestant faith.

Shirley volunteered for many years at Bethania Presbyterian Church, with PTA’s, the Cub Scouts, and even the Brownies and Girl Scouts, despite not having any daughters.  She enjoyed watching golf and Jeopardy on TV, as well as following the Penn State Nittany Lions, and she loved traveling all over Europe and the United States with her late husband, Delbert Sr.

She was an incredible wife, a fantastic mother, and a great friend to all who knew her.  Her greatest quality was that, in all her years, she never had a bad word to say about anyone.

Shirley was a breast cancer survivor and a stroke survivor.  And she fought a courageous battle with colon cancer and Parkinson’s disease the last few years of her life.

Her family would like to give special thanks to her loving niece, Neola Lynott, and husband Jack, who were her primary caregivers for several years.

Surviving are two sons, Donald R. James and wife, Lauri, Rehoboth Beach, DE; and Delbert James Jr., Scranton; four grandchildren, Alexandra, Nicole, Ryan, and Morgan James; a brother-in-law, William H. James Sr.; nieces, nephews, great-nieces, great-nephews and cousins.

She was also preceded in death by a brother, Donald Frederick Scholl, Sr.

There will be no viewing and the funeral will be held privately, at the family’s convenience. Interment will take place at Fairview Memorial Park, Elmhurst.
